AWS in SteelFab Middle East 2025
SteelFab is Middle East’s leading trade show for the metal working, metal manufacturing, and steel fabrication industries for the UAE, GCC, and MENA region. It caters to the entire gamut of auxiliary segments of the fabrication industry in a much-focused manner through its special segments such as Power Tools, Machine Tools, Welding & Cutting and Tube & Pipe. The event brings together governments, associations, and business leaders from the steel industry. Since its inception in 2004, SteelFab has been in line with the UAE’s industrial sector dynamism, creating vast opportunities for companies to enhance their business networks, create brand awareness, and meet industry experts and technology leaders.
For its 20th year, SteelFab took place between January 13th and 16th 2025 at Expo Center Sharjah in United Arab Emirates. AWS participated in this leading show along with the Middle East Industrial Training Institute (MEITI). Located in Abu Dhabi, MEITI is an internationally accredited training provider of technical, management, and skills training courses. In 2006, the MEITI (known as Middle East Training Centre, or MEITC at that time) obtained an accreditation from the American Welding Society and became an AWS Accredited Test Facility. AWS recognized the MEITC as a Certified Welding Fabricator, Educational Institution Member, participating organization to the AWS SENSE Program, and International Agent to AWS Certification.
At SteelFab 2025, AWS collaborated with MEITI and shared a booth. The support of Mr. Hytham Akkila, Board Member, MEITI; Mr. Riad Al-Soufi, Operations Head, MEITI; and Zayed H Almansoori, Marketing Head, MEITI paved the path for a productive experience for AWS at the show.
Representing the American Welding Societ was Mr. Ramesh Shankaran, Regional Director – International Certification & Accreditation, AWS. His presentation in the Middle East Steel Summit — titled “Welding Workforce – Bridge the Skilled Manpower Gap" — touched upon the following points:
- The current state of the welding industry
- The demands of the welding industry
- How to collectively address the skilled manpower gap
- Skill-based courses vs. conventional degrees
- Industry requirements and AWS offerings
